Summary
A narrative of identity, religion, brotherhood, renewal, and trust, this book chronicles David Eden's time as an American Jew hired to be the "journalism expert" at United Arab Emirates University as the worldwide financial collapse began, the Great Recession took hold, and another war in Gaza erupted. What's more, David's Jewish identity was unknown to his students, faculty and nearly everybody. What would happen when they found out? How would the fact he was Jewish affect his relationships with his students and friends as the truth was revealed?--Adapted from page [4] of cover
